Output dd3405e42b8ce0dcb243e37774fbb8e93fb1751673746ba5719f6db7bb645181:0

value
352979
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cae2f0e777dd9347f51e59542769ea7019962ec OP_EQUAL
address
3EWsBuN1kjK1Eh7of2ks7SKjnHX317RwYg
transaction
dd3405e42b8ce0dcb243e37774fbb8e93fb1751673746ba5719f6db7bb645181
spent
true